Who we are

Construction is central to our business. Our award-winning construction practice is, justifiably, one of the leaders in the construction legal field; equally comfortable acting on landmark national infrastructure projects or complex regeneration deals and our work takes us across the globe, wherever our clients are active.

Our national offering is a 'life span' service for all contentious and non -contentious construction/engineering related matters, from initial structuring, procurement advice, setting up contracts, appointments, joint ventures and development agreements with backup specialists in employment, energy, property and tax. Our contentious work includes active project management assistance during the life of ongoing projects in order to 'trouble shoot' problems before they become formal disputes; and resolving disputes either through adjudication, litigation, arbitration or ADR in the event that formal proceedings are unavoidable.

We are integrated with our colleagues in real estate, tax, planning, procurement and energy and sustainability. The team combines legal excellence, commercial acumen and an impressive track record together with a deep understanding of the construction industry. A significant number of our team are ranked as experts and leading practitioners in their field by Chambers UK and the Legal 500.

Where you'll work

Our specialist construction lawyers in Birmingham provide top quality advice to an enviable client base, across the full range of contentions and non-contentious matters. Our clients are developers, contractors, Registered Providers and public sector bodies. We work closely with our colleagues in our other UK offices in order to ensure that we meet the needs of our clients, and the size of our national construction team stands comparative with any other UK law firm and enables us to advise on a range of major projects nationwide. That said, we remain fiercely committed to our region and are justifiably proud of the work that we do on some of the most exciting and high-profile projects in the Midlands and nationally. We are looking for high quality construction lawyers who have a passion for and a pride in their local regions, who share our ambition and want to be part of our continued success story both nationally and locally.

You can expect to be involved in non-contentious construction work which may include risk management advice on construction contracts, and you may work with our procurement colleagues on procuring construction projects. A few examples of the work our Birmingham team has recently been engaged in are;

  • Acting for a number of national PLC housebuilders in relation to the procurement and development of major housing development projects and associated infrastructure developments,
  • Providing assistance to various parties in connection with façade fire safety issues in high rise buildings; assisting with accessing funding for and the procurement of essential remedial works
  • Acting for a number developers and contractors who are driving change and improvement locally, and through this we are proud to play our part in the evolution and development of the Midlands
  • Advising public sector clients on large scale decarbonisation projects, working alongside our Energy team.
